软管水面穿越河流的力学分析探讨

摘    要:软管水面穿越河流具有铺设迅速,检修方便,容易掌握和使用等优点,尤其是对于不通航河流,是软质机动管线临时穿越河流的首选方式。准确计算软管所受拉力是可靠地设计穿越装备、管线安全施工及运行的关键。提出了软管水面穿越河流的计算假设,建立了力学模型,利用积分法导出了软管两端拉力的计算公式,指出了影响拉力的因素。

A Discussion on Mechanics Analysis of the Hose Crossing River on Water Surface

Abstract:Hose crossing river on the water surface has many advantages, such as speedy building, convenient repair, easy operation etc. Therefore, the water-surface crossing with mobile flexible pipelines is often adopted and it is a first choice to cross an innavigable river. To calculate the pulling force on hose accurately is the key to designing crossing equipment reliably and building and running pipelines safely. This paper proposes the calculation hypothesis of hose crossing river on the water surface , and develops a mechanical model for it. The calculation formulas of pulling force is derived from it by integral calculus, and factors influencing pulling force are put forward.
